diff --git a/src/xpdev/strwrap.c b/src/xpdev/strwrap.c
index 8711d4396dca9d9154c1b1029c008c4d17d9bab5..00fff9a4c5612bca9db38e3c70c3a9f6b0d81124 100644
--- a/src/xpdev/strwrap.c
+++ b/src/xpdev/strwrap.c
@@ -1,8 +1,6 @@
 #include <stdio.h>
+#include <stdlib.h>
 #include <string.h>
-#if defined(_WIN32) && !defined(_MSC_VER)
-	#include <malloc.h>
-#endif
 
 #if !defined _MSC_VER && !defined __BORLANDC__
 char* itoa(int val, char* str, int radix)